Certified Mechanics and Ford Car Parts

When installing new or replacement Ford car parts, you want to ensure that the person doing the work is qualified. If your mechanic has an ASE certification, you can at least trust that he or she has the required qualifications to do the job right. An ASE certified mechanic can solve most whatever car problems you have.

  

ASE, is the group that provides the training to mechanics that guarantees that they are qualified to look at your car. Having passed the ASE test, a qualified mechanic will have worked up at least two years of relevant experience guaranteeing that he or she knows how to solve your engine or car problems.

ASE certification shows that the mechanic has both the aptitude and the competence to give your car the best possible service and to install Ford car parts the right way. An ASE certified mechanic will have passed the ASE test, which covers a comprehensive range of problems concerning cars.

The ASE test runs the gamut of Ford car repair, handling and the diagnosis of car problems, ensuring that the mechanic can address your automobile issues. The questions covered by the examination will replicate what the mechanic faces in his day-to-day experience at the auto repair shop.

You might find an ASE certified mechanic at your local auto repair shop or the auto parts store, but you should be careful to look for a place that insists on hiring ASE certified mechanics to guarantee that the people looking at your car are qualified to do so. The two years of experience that is insisted on by the ASE before granting a mechanic certification is also a good way of knowing that the mechanic has the experience required to work your automobile. If the mechanic is not ASE certified, you cannot have that same guarantee of quality service when it comes to installing parts and replacing them.

ASE certified mechanics are usually identifiable by the ASE patch that he or she will have on their work uniform or overalls.

ASE has a proud tradition of high-quality automotive servicing. Bear that in mind when you're looking for qualified mechanics - with its reputation to maintain, ASE requires high standards of its trainees before they grant the necessary qualifications.

With at least two years' experience and a comprehensive test behind him or her, an ASE certified mechanic will probably give you a better quality of service and will get things right the first time round, correcting any faults, carrying out a good service and in general taking great care in his or her work to ensure that your Ford car runs smoothly.

Visalia resident among elite repairmen (Visalia Times-Delta / Tulare Advance-Register)

Bill Bennett is one of four people in the country to be certified in all 53 automotive-repair categories for which the National Institute for Automotive Service Excellence offers tests.
